Key Features
Exercise & Mobility Devices: Includes stationary bikes, treadmills, and resistance equipment for safe and progressive strengthening.
Electrotherapy Units: Devices such as TENS, EMS, and ultrasound therapy units for pain relief and accelerated healing.
Manual Therapy & Supports: Adjustable treatment tables, traction devices, and braces to support physical therapy interventions.
Rehabilitation Robotics & Mechanized Systems: Advanced mechanized devices for joint-specific rehabilitation, gait training, and repetitive motion therapy.
Safety & Ergonomics: Equipment designed with adjustable settings, secure support, and non-slip surfaces to ensure patient safety.
Clinical Applications
Post-surgical rehabilitation of joints, bones, and muscles
Recovery from sports injuries and musculoskeletal trauma
Improvement of mobility and strength in elderly patients
Management of chronic orthopedic conditions like arthritis and tendinopathy
Neurological rehabilitation with focus on balance and gait training
